East Texas packing plant planned

WLJ
Jun. 25, 2018 1 minute read

Danny Stanley, CEO of East Texas Packing, LLC, says he plans to open a plant in Tyler County, near Woodville, TX. In a media statement, Stanley said, “A lot of money has been invested into the newest equipment and processing methods to make this a clean, well-run operation that benefits the community with much needed well-paying jobs. He also said the business will process meat for distribution to a large meat market distribution facility in Houston known as Texas Quality Meats. Bids are currently being accepted for construction with plans to begin operations in the fall. Stanley said the plant will initially hire 65-100 employees. He added that in the next few years it is expected that as many as three shifts will require over 200 employees. The statement noted that cattle will be purchased locally and prepared on a daily basis for processing. Livestock will be kept in an enclosed facility with a carbon filtration system and no feeding or extended holding will occur at the property. WLJ attempted to reach Stanley to learn the production capacity of the plant, but as of press time had not received a response. — WLJ
